What you'll do

Four of the signers of the Declaration of Independence are buried here, along with Benjamin Franklin and his wife, and several other Colonial and Revolution-Era figures. The burial ground contains 1,400 markers but over 2,500 more have disappeared due to erosion.

Learn about the lives of the American colonists and prominent leaders as you explore the peaceful gravesite. It's an old Philadelphia tradition to throw a penny onto Benjamin Franklin's grave for good luck, to honor the coining of his phrase 'a penny saved, is a penny earned, so you'll find his grave under hundreds of copper coins.

Who's buried at Christ Church Burial Ground?

Benjamin Franklin – 1706-1790

Signer of the Declaration of Independence and Constitution, scientist, philosopher, printer, and diplomat.

John Dunlap – 1747-1812

Printer of the first broadside of the Declaration of Independence and publisher of the first daily newspaper.

Francis Hopkinson – 1737-1790

Signer of the Declaration of Independence, artist, lawyer, judge, composer.

Joseph Hewes – 1730-1779

Signer of the Declaration of Independence and Secretary of Naval Affairs.

George Ross – 1730-1779

Signer of the Declaration of Independence and judge.

Dr. Benjamin Rush – 1746-1813

Physician, social reformer, Treasurer of the United States Mint, signer of the Declaration of Independence, founder of Dickinson College, and "The Father of American Psychiatry".
